Minotaur

speak

The Minotaur is a mythical creature from ancient Greek mythology. It is depicted as a half-man, half-bull. In Greek mythology, the Minotaur was said to be the offspring of Queen Pasiphae of Crete and a bull, and was isolated in the Labyrinth, a complex maze designed by the architect Daedalus, where it was fed on human sacrifices.
